CD REVIEW from THE NOISE:



CAPTAIN CUTTHROAT

Captain Cutthroat

6-song CD

Have you been missing Mr. Bungle lately? Well then, weep no more, the replacement has arrived. Okay, that’s too cold. But if you can listen to this disc without hearing a deep Patton-esque vibe, then you’re either deaf or you’ve never heard Bungle/Fantomas/etc. (excuse me?). If you haven’t, it’s very clever music that jams about 14 different songs into the space of one, with sometimes jarring or non-existent segues. BUT…the thing here is, while this sure as hell ain’t hum-alongable, the freakin’ musicianship is so goddamn good that you can’t NOT listen. I mean it. Everyone in this band totally rules their instrument of choice, with the drummer and lead guitarist at the top of the heap. It’s all a bit prog, a bit pretentious (that’s redundant), but what the hell, you can’t argue with the chops. This disc may not get a lot of play here after the jaw undrops, but I’ll tell you what—because I worship virtuosity, I’d see these guys play live in a heartbeat. (Tim Emswiler)



CD Announcement from BLABBERMOUTH.NET:



Boston-based quintet CAPTAIN CUTTHROAT will release its first EP in the fall. According to a press release, "the record features six songs, each with a distinct vibe, combining syncopated thrash elements of SYSTEM OF A DOWN, experimentation of Mike Patton, spooky undertones of early PINK FLOYD, and a rockin' swing time rhythm of THE BRIAN SETZER ORCHESTRA." The album was recorded at Mad Oak Studios in Allston, MA by engineer Kris Smith, and was mixed by Neil Kernon, who has produced, recorded and mixed a wide variety of artists, including NILE, CANNIBAL CORPSE, PETER GABRIEL, QUEENSR--CHE and DARYL HALL AND JOHN OATES.



CAPTAIN CUTTHROAT has been performing for over six years, and is said to be one of the area's premier rock n' roll bands. J.C. Lockwood of Gatehouse News has called it "the soundtrack for the ADD generation, music for people with short attention spans, with a never-ending jones for visual and sonic distractions. Like the 10-minute opus 'The Horror Song', one of the band's sure-fire crowd-pleasers. It's a series of weird stories tied together by cascading musical mood swings, ranging from near classical influences to speed metal."



Since their debut, CAPTAIN CUTTHROAT has kept busy winning the 2006 U.S. Emergenza Finals, traveling to Germany to play the Taubertal Festival, and playing shows with bands such as TURBONEGRO, MISFITS, TUBRING and LIFE OF AGONY.
